Solution- The Correct Answer: C. Honesty
Abstract nouns are names of ideas, qualities, feelings, or concepts that cannot be seen, touched, or physically measured.
“Honesty” is a quality → an abstract noun.
“Book” (thing), “Teacher” (person), and “Delhi” (place) are concrete nouns because they can be seen or touched.
Information Booster-
Definition: Abstract nouns represent qualities, states, or emotions (e.g., love, bravery, kindness, fear).
Tip to Identify: If you can’t touch, see, or hear it physically but can feel or think about it, it’s abstract.
Additional Information-
Formation of Abstract Nouns:
Adjective → Abstract Noun: Honest → Honesty, Kind → Kindness.
Verb → Abstract Noun: Decide → Decision, Know → Knowledge.
Categories of Abstract Nouns:
Qualities (e.g., wisdom, honesty)
Emotions (e.g., anger, joy)
States (e.g., childhood, freedom)
Pedagogical Note: While teaching, contrast Concrete vs. Abstract with examples:
Concrete: apple, car, teacher.
Abstract: beauty, justice, love.
